Abstract
The invention belongs to the field of safety of coal mine downhole gas extraction and drilling construction, and particularly relates to a gas-slag separation and recovering system for drilling construction, which comprises a drill and a water-spraying dust prevention system, wherein a drill stem kit of the drill is provided with a three-way hole packer; the three-way hole packer is connected with a connection pipe; the connection pipe is connected with a transmission pipeline through a three-way pipe; the connection pipe is provided with a throttling valve which is used for controlling the flow of drill cuttings to prevent the transmission pipeline from being blocked by the excessive drill cuttings; one end of the transmission pipeline is connected with a blower, and the other end of the transmission pipeline is connected with a closed space; the other end of the closed space is connected with a negative-pressure drainage pipe connected to a ground gas extraction system; and the closed space is provided with the water-spraying dust prevention system and a slag removal door which are used for separating the drill cuttings. The recovering system provided by the invention can safely and efficiently separate the drill cuttings and gas in the drilling process of the drill in coal mine downhole gas extraction and drilling construction.

Background technology
In the process of projecting coal bed construction base plate protrusion-dispelling boring; often there will be gas to vomit from boring; spray simultaneously the phenomenon of a large amount of coal borer bits; so just caused that working space gas raises; construction drill is forced to stop work; operation occurs off and on; there will be again local gas to transfinite and do not check blindness construction out; cause the generation of gas accident; although traditional employing mine car is collected drilling cuttings and gas, can solve the drilling construction while holing spray orifice not, the chance spray orifice of holing just can't solve when serious.A large amount of gas must be discharged into by booster the exhaust ventilation system of mine after to working space, gushing out, and the gas that ventilation system is discharged can not be recycled, and directly is discharged into airspace, 1m
3The emptying 21m that is equivalent to of gas
3The harm of carbon dioxide to atmospheric ozone layer, caused environment pollution and the wasting of resources.

The specific embodiment
as shown in drawings, the present invention includes rig 8 and watering dust prevention system 12, the drilling rod 11 that it is characterized in that described rig 8 is set with threeway hole packer 3, described threeway hole packer 3 is connected with tube connector 4, tube connector 4 is connected with conveyance conduit 5 by tee piece, on described tube connector 4, be provided with and control the drilling cuttings flow to guarantee that conveyance conduit 5 is unlikely to the choke valve 9 that stops up because drilling cuttings is excessive, one end of described conveyance conduit 5 is connected with blast fan 1, conveyance conduit 5 other ends are connected with confined space 6, the other end of described confined space 6 is connected with the negative pressure releasing pipe 7 that is connected with ground gas extraction system, described confined space 6 is equipped with for separating of the watering dust prevention system 12 of drilling cuttings and deslagging door 13.
On described tee piece, be provided with the throttling gate valve of regulating be used to hole exhaust and drilling cuttings tolerance; The tail end of described threeway hole packer 3 is provided with the joint with packing_seal, and joint is provided with the moistening feed pipe of blastproof maintenance packing; The angle be used to two pipelines connecting blast fan 1 and tube connector 4 of described tee piece is less than 90 °; Described tube connector 4 is the flame-retardant and anti-static high-pressure hose.
On confined space 6 of the present invention, be provided with peep hole 14, when peep hole 14, be used to observing the situation in confined space 6, needs to open the intensity of deslagging door 13 and 12 waterings of watering dust prevention system for judgement.
During rig 8 construction of the present invention, on hydraulic drill rig 8 commonly used, installed down-hole impact drill bit additional, adopt and press wind drive down-hole impact drill bit to creep into, solved the problem that the competent bed rate of penetration is slow, work efficiency is low, the compressed air pressure of supplying with rig 8 is controlled at 1-2 atmospheric pressure, and Roots blower 1 adopts NSR-125T type, power 15KW, in use general pressure is at 0.025Mpa, and the pressure of negative pressure releasing pipe 7 generally remains on normal extraction pressure 0.04-0.06Mpa.
During construction drill of the present invention, after starting rig 8, open the construction of pressure ventilation pipe switch air feed, drilling rod 11 passes rock mass 2 and enters coal body 10, start simultaneously Roots blower 1, open the throttling gate valve to appropriate location, the drilling cuttings after drilling construction and gas are disposed to confined space 6 continuously by conveyance conduit 5.
